The City of Jurupa Valley is addressing a fifth request for a one-year extension of time for Tentative Tract Map 37493, which originally approved the subdivision of approximately 5.36 acres comprising nine parcels into six commercial parcels located at the northwest corner of Pedley Road and Ben Nevis Boulevard, southeast of State Route 60. This extension, valid through September 12, 2026, does not alter the approved parcel boundaries, number of lots, or any associated structures, infrastructure, or utilities, and serves solely to maintain the validity of prior entitlements under the California Environmental Quality Act. The project remains subject to CEQA compliance, with approval grounded in a Mitigated Negative Declaration, and all environmental review and administrative actions are managed by the City as the Lead and Responsible Agency.
